Managing Comments on SharePoint Modern Pages
To manage comments on modern pages effectively, administrators can navigate to the SharePoint admin center. Here’s how to adjust the settings: 1. Open the SharePoint admin center. 2. Click on 'Settings' in the left pane. 3. Select 'Pages' from the options. 4. You will find the option to allow or disallow commenting on modern pages. 5. Additionally, you can enable or disable the creation of new modern pages by users. In this scenario, the goal is to allow users to create pages while disabling comments to streamline communication. -
Encouraging Microsoft Teams Usage
The decision to limit comments on SharePoint modern pages stems from a desire to promote the use of Microsoft Teams for communication. By reducing the number of communication channels, organizations can simplify interactions and enhance collaboration among team members. This approach aims to ensure that users engage more with Microsoft Teams, fostering a more cohesive work environment. -

FAQ :
What is Microsoft SharePoint used for?
Microsoft SharePoint is used for creating, managing, and sharing documents and content within organizations, facilitating collaboration and communication among team members.
How can I prevent comments on SharePoint modern pages?
To prevent comments on SharePoint modern pages, go to the SharePoint Admin Center, navigate to the settings on the left pane, select 'Pages', and disable the commenting option.
What are modern pages in SharePoint?
Modern pages in SharePoint are user-friendly, responsive web pages that allow users to present information in a visually appealing format, making it easier to share content.
Why should I use Microsoft Teams instead of comments on SharePoint?
Using Microsoft Teams for communication can streamline interactions and reduce the number of communication channels, making it easier for users to collaborate effectively.
Can I allow users to create pages but not comment on them?
Yes, in the SharePoint Admin Center, you can allow users to create modern pages while disabling the commenting feature to control communication methods.
